Industrial Landscape of Metal Forming in Greece

Analyzing the current state of machining and molding within the Hellenic Republic's manufacturing hubs.

The Greek manufacturing sector, particularly in regions like Thessaloniki and Attica, is currently undergoing a transition from traditional workshops to automated facilities. The demand for high-precision machining mold components is rising as local industries seek to compete with Central European standards of precision and speed.

Given the coastal geography of Greece, there is a significant requirement for corrosion-resistant materials. This has led to a surge in the adoption of stainless steel pipe mold technologies to serve the maritime, shipbuilding, and food processing industries, ensuring equipment longevity in saline environments.

Furthermore, the Greek plastic and polymer sector is diversifying, moving towards complex automotive and medical components. This shift necessitates the integration of advanced plastic injection molders to maintain tight tolerances and reduce cycle times in high-volume production lines.

Market Development History

In the early 2000s, the Greek metalworking industry relied heavily on manual lathes and mechanical shears. Cutting processes were labor-intensive, and mold creation was primarily a manual milling process, leading to significant material waste and inconsistent quality.

Between 2010 and 2020, the introduction of CNC (Computer Numerical Control) technology revolutionized the market. The adoption of the first generation of an automated pipe cutting machine allowed factories to implement repetitive tasks with higher accuracy, reducing the reliance on highly skilled manual labor.

From 2021 to the present, the focus has shifted toward "Smart Manufacturing." Modern Greek factories are now integrating IoT-enabled high speed tube cutting machine units that provide real-time diagnostics and synchronized production flows, bridging the gap between design and delivery.

How does an automated pipe cutting machine improve production speed in small Greek workshops?

By replacing manual measurement and cutting with programmed automation, these machines eliminate human error and reduce cycle times by up to 60%, allowing smaller workshops to handle larger contracts.

What are the benefits of using a stainless steel pipe mold for maritime equipment?

Stainless steel molds ensure that the resulting pipes have a perfectly smooth inner surface and high structural integrity, which is critical for preventing corrosion in the salty Aegean environment.

Can a high speed tube cutting machine handle different wall thicknesses?

Yes, our high-speed machines feature adjustable clamping and variable speed controls, allowing them to switch between thin-walled decorative tubes and heavy-duty industrial piping seamlessly.

What is the maintenance cycle for a precision machining mold in a high-volume environment?

Depending on the material, we recommend a professional inspection every 50,000 cycles. Using high-grade alloys extends this period and ensures consistent part geometry.

How do plastic injection molders optimize energy consumption in EU-based factories?

Our molders utilize servo-hydraulic systems and precision heating zones that only activate when necessary, significantly reducing KWh per unit produced.
